BECOME A BOARD MEMBER
Board members of the Lydia's Place should, first and foremost, possess a passion for the work of being done with young adults and homelessness. When deciding whether you are ready to commit to serving on the Governing Board or our Advisory Board, consider your ability to:
- Be present. Participating in most Board of Directors meetings is imperative. Serving on a Board Committee and attending most of its meetings is also vital. (The board meets every other month on the 1st Wednesday of that month). These are the primary instruments of how the Board accomplishes its work; without being present at these meetings, it is difficult to actually serve.
- Be a champion of Lydia's Place. Promote Lydia's Place with peer organizations. Board members are asked to participate in events and furndraising during the year. Encourage indidviduals to participate in our informational events, fundraising events and supportive collections and material drives. Advocate for causes near and dear to homelessness and homeless students in our community and area.
- Be a connector. Connect Lydia's Place to like-minded organizations, companies who can support our work, and individuals who are passionate about the cause. Help us find support & referral partners, business partner members, mentors, etc.
- Be a teammate. We won't always agree. When we don't, we discuss and seek consensus. Then, no matter what we decide, support it as one team.
- Be diligent. Reply timely to staff and colleagues. Take time to review meeting agendas. Be knowledgeable about Board policy and how the organization is governed. Hold each other accountable.
